Whey Protein Is Beneficial for the Body

Whey protein is one of the most concentrated whey protein forms available on the market today and is favorably used by many people. Many athletes and bodybuilders use a kind of protein in their daily nutrition. The more protein they use from natural protein isolates, they can build their bodies into a form that suits their selected sport and so excellence in competitions. However, people should consider taking isolated nutrition regularly as part of their daily diets, and there are good reasons to do this.

Substitute of meat

Like humans, a variety of nutrients are needed to survive. It wasn’t long ago that our ancestors ate balanced food, not too much meat (as this was just a special treat), and plenty of plants and whole grains. But chicken, beef, and pigs were never as accessible with the advent of the supermarket and animal farms throughout the country. Our meat-centric diets have changed, and that is not good. At the same time, we need the protein to repair our body, the extra fat, calories, and cholesterol we don’t need in our diets. Our society has never been more obese or heart disease than it is today. The isolate of whey protein can help. We can cut meat out of our diet (or cut) with one or two portions of whey protein each day and keep our bodies healthier while we get the protein we need. We can protect our hearts against steaks and fried chicken from all the fat or cholesterol we eat with up to 25 g of protein per whey isolate scoop.

Weight-Loss Add-on

The next problem to be tackled by whey protein isolate is weight loss. More than 35% of Americans are obese today, and Americans are the most demanding people globally. The rest of the world is certainly not far behind, and places where obesity is virtually unheard (such as China, France, and Japan) slowly begin their battles with the bulge. As mentioned above, whey protein insulate can help you achieve your daily protein nutritional supply with just one or two scoops so you can reduce calories. But it can also help in other ways. The whey protein can help you feel more complete for a more extended period when taken in shake form. This means that you won’t feel quickly hungry and less likely to snack between meals. In addition, whey isolate has been shown to increase metabolism. This means that you can burn calories more efficiently. This means that you can lose more body fat more quickly and turn it into sleek muscles. You can make a shaper and beautiful body with enough exercise and the proper protein diet.

The wheat protein isolate is an excellent nutritional add-on that can also benefit athletes and people who are sick, pregnant, or nursing. Furthermore, almost anyone can benefit from the use of whey protein isolate.
